Crucial Solutions for Your Home Design Venture
In residential construction planning, numerous offerings are vital to ensure a positive project from ideation to delivery. Initial meetings assist clients in expressing their aspirations and requirements, enabling architects to formulate a detailed design brief. Site analysis proceeds, evaluating aspects such as topography, zoning regulations, and environmental considerations.
Next, building designers produce conceptual layouts that map out the project’s spatial plan and design elements. This stage commonly includes 3D modeling, giving clients a visual representation of the finished product. Once the designs are approved, explicit construction documents are assembled, guaranteeing contractors have all necessary information.
Moreover, project management services enable seamless connection between stakeholders and construction teams, addressing any issues that happen during the building phase. Compliance with building codes and local regulations is equally observed throughout the workflow. These essential services as a whole ensure that residential architecture undertakings meet client expectations while adhering to legal and safety criteria.

What Comprises the Typical Duration for Design Services?
A common timeframe for architectural services usually extends across multiple months up to twelve months. This duration includes stages such as conceptual design, progression, documentation, and execution, with each varying based on level of project difficulty and client needs.
In What Ways Do Architecture Firms Deal with Zoning and Permit Complications?
Architectural firms typically undertake extensive study of local zoning laws and regulations. They often coordinate with municipal authorities, organize essential documentation, and present permits to guarantee compliance and facilitate smooth project progression.
What Expenses Should You Anticipate When Hiring an Architecture Firm?
Costs connected with engaging an architectural firm range considerably, usually spanning from per-hour charges to flat fees based on project scope and difficulty. Extra outlays may encompass permits, supplies, and professional consultations, impacting the overall budget substantially.
Can I modify the design to the layout following approval?
Yes, modifications can be performed after design approval, but they may bring about further expenses and delays. The range of alterations is based on the advancement of the project and the specific terms referenced in the contract with the architecture firm.
